How Duplex Water Filtration Systems Work
Duplex water filtration systems are engineered with two vessels operating in tandem. While one vessel is in service, filtering impurities from the water, the other can undergo regeneration or backwashing. Once regeneration is complete, the system automatically switches, ensuring continuous operation without interruption. This setup is essential for industries and facilities where 24/7 water availability is a priority.

Performance and Capacity
Duplex systems are designed to support service flows ranging from 0.5 up to 333 gallons per minute (GPM). This wide capacity range makes them suitable for small commercial setups as well as large industrial and municipal projects. The dual-tank configuration ensures uninterrupted service, even during regeneration cycles, minimizing downtime and delivering continuous access to clean, treated water.
